Avocado, Chicory and Grapefruit Salad

Ingredients
Serves 2



1 large or 2 small heads of chicory,

1 pink grapefruit

1 Hass avocado

1/2 pomegranate (seeds)

3 tbsp mild tasting olive oil

2 tbsp grapefruit juice

1 tsp honey or agave syrup

Salt and black pepper to season

Method
1. Peel the grapefruit , removing any white pith. Cut into segments (cutting between the membranes). Squeeze out any remaining juice and set aside(you'll be using the juice for the dressing)
2. Slice the chicory into thin slices (top to bottom) and place in a salad bowl.
3. Peel and slice the avocado into thick slices. Add to the salad bowl.
4. Make the dressing by mixing together the olive oil, grapefruit juice, honey/agave syrup and season with salt and black pepper.
5. To finish, add the grapefruit segments to the bowl , then gently mix in the salad dressing.
6. Place on a serving plate and sprinkle with pomegranate seeds.
